Flamengo defeats Vasco and advances to the final of the U-20 Rio Cup

Rubro-Negro scores three goals in Gávea and faces Botafogo in the final

A classic that ended with a remarkable score for the Red-Black Nation. Flamengo and Vasco faced each other in Gávea for the semifinal of the U-20 Rio Cup on Tuesday afternoon (19) and, thanks to goals from Gabriel Ramos, Cafu and Fabricio, the Most Beloved won 3-1. With the result, Rubro-Negro faces Botafogo in the final.

The victory was witnessed by youth players Felipe Vizeu, Thiago Santos and Thiago Ennes, as well as former under-20 coach Zé Ricardo.

The first half was a tight affair, with Vasco creating more chances. From the midpoint of the first half onwards, the match leveled out, and Flamengo gradually began to threaten the opposing goal more and more. Gabriel Ramos opened the scoring in the 34th minute with a header. 

Vasco equalized 11 minutes into the second half, with Paulo Vitor converting a penalty kick. The second goal for Vasco also came from the penalty spot 15 minutes later. Cafu took a skillful shot, sent it into the corner, and made it 2-1. With Flamengo increasingly dominant, the final goal came in the 35th minute. Patrick delivered a beautiful pass to Fabricio, who burst into the box, struck low, and sealed the score.

"We knew how to play our game, what we worked on, and I think we deserved this victory," said coach Gilmar Popoca.
